A Mac-specific piece of spyware was uncovered this week. Called “OSX/OpinionSpy” or “PremierOpinions”, the spyware is bundled with some free Mac downloads; particularly “free screensavers”. Affected installers are actively being distributed from both 7art-screensavers . com (*do not visit*) and a few popular Mac download sites.
